What Seeds Can You Germinate in a Paper Towel?

Seed germination is the biological mechanism by which a dormant seed sprouts and grows into a plant. Successful growth requires a specific combination of moisture, oxygen, and temperature to signal the embryo to break dormancy. For home gardeners, achieving these optimal conditions can be challenging when planting directly into soil. The paper towel method is a widely used technique for managing the first stages of a seed’s life outside of a traditional growing medium.

Step-by-Step Paper Towel Germination

To begin, gather paper towels, a sealable plastic bag or container, and water. Start by thoroughly moistening two or three layers of paper towel until they are damp but not dripping wet. Excess water can deprive the seeds of necessary oxygen required for germination. Gently squeeze out any standing water to achieve the correct level of hydration.

Next, carefully place the seeds onto the damp paper towel, maintaining space between them to prevent mold growth and tangling of roots. Fold the paper towel over the seeds, encasing them completely in the moist environment. This action maintains high humidity directly around the seed coat.

Place the folded paper towel inside a plastic bag or closed container to create a miniature greenhouse environment. The sealed container prevents rapid moisture loss, maintaining the consistent humidity needed to soften the seed coat. Labeling the container with the seed type and date helps track germination progress.

Move the container to a location that provides consistent, warm temperatures, ideally between 70 and 85 degrees Fahrenheit for most common garden seeds. A spot near a radiator, on top of a refrigerator, or on a heat mat works well. Check the paper towel periodically to ensure it remains moist, adding small amounts of water only if necessary to prevent drying out.

Seed Varieties Best Suited for the Technique

The paper towel technique is effective for seeds with hard, thick coats or those that exhibit prolonged or inconsistent germination times. Large seeds, such as gourds, squash, zucchini, and pumpkins, benefit significantly from the consistent hydration. This method rapidly softens their dense exterior, allowing water to reach the embryo more quickly than in cold soil.

Legumes, including beans and peas, are also excellent candidates because their sizable structure makes them easy to handle and observe once sprouted. Using this method ensures a high success rate before dedicating garden space to planting. The rapid hydration often triggers growth within just a few days.

Seeds notorious for taking a long time to sprout, such as peppers and eggplants, are frequently started this way. These nightshade family members often require temperatures above 75 degrees Fahrenheit, which is difficult to maintain outdoors. The controlled warmth of the paper towel setup significantly accelerates their germination from several weeks to just one or two.

Tomatoes, another member of the Solanaceae family, benefit from the quick start this method offers, especially for expensive or rare heirloom varieties where viability testing is desired. Certain flower seeds, such as petunias or snapdragons, can also be successfully pre-sprouted. The technique works best for seeds that do not require light exposure to break dormancy, as they are fully enclosed.

Why Choose the Paper Towel Method

A primary benefit of using paper towels is the ability to test the viability of older or questionable seed stock before planting them in soil. Gardeners can quickly determine the germination rate of a seed packet, which saves time and resources wasted on non-viable seeds. This testing is helpful for packets nearing or past their expiration date.

The method also provides control over moisture and temperature. Unlike soil, which can fluctuate in temperature and quickly dry out or become waterlogged, the sealed paper towel environment maintains stable hydration and warmth. This consistency eliminates many common variables that lead to germination failure.

The paper towel system requires very little space, allowing a large number of seeds to be started in a small area, such as a windowsill or shelf. Since the seeds are visible, gardeners can precisely track the moment the radicle, or embryonic root, emerges. This visibility ensures the seeds are transplanted at the ideal time, maximizing the chance of successful establishment.

Moving Seedlings to Soil

The transition from the paper towel to a soil medium is the most delicate stage and requires care to avoid damaging the nascent plant. A seedling is ready for transplanting as soon as the radicle has emerged and is approximately a quarter to a half-inch long. Waiting too long can result in the root growing into the paper towel fibers, making separation nearly impossible without causing damage.

To remove the sprouted seed, gently peel back the paper towel and use tweezers or a small spoon to lift the seed by its main body. Avoid direct contact with the fragile white root tip. Handle the seedling with minimal pressure to prevent crushing the developing vascular tissue, or if the root is stuck, tear off a tiny piece of paper towel and plant it along with the seed.

The sprouted seed should be placed into a pre-moistened, sterile seed-starting mix, which is lighter and finer than standard potting soil. Plant the seed root-down into a small depression, covering it lightly so that only the cotyledons, or seed leaves, will emerge. A small container, such as a peat pot or a cell tray, provides a manageable environment for the initial growth phase.

Immediately after planting, provide the seedlings with gentle light and maintain a warm, humid environment to help them adjust to the change in medium. This careful handling ensures the root system can immediately begin anchoring itself and absorbing nutrients from the soil.
